[email protected] Received 19 March 2010; revised 21 September 2010; accepted for publication 24 September 2010 The Monopis monachella species complex from China is revised, and its relationship to other species complexes of the genus Monopis is discussed with reference to morphological, and molecular evidence. Principal component analysis on all available specimens provided supporting evidence for the existence of three species, one of which is described as new: Monopis iunctio Huang & Hirowatari sp. nov. All species are either diagnosed or described, and illustrated, and information is given on their distribution and host range. Additional information is given on the biology and larval stages of Monopis longella.
